Responsibilities of the 3rd Shift Building Engineer:
Perform preventive maintenance and general repairs on mechanical, plumbing, electrical, structural, HVAC, life safety, and control systems
Monitor and maintain various building equipment
Oversee lighting systems and necessary retrofits
Utilize CMMS for equipment tracking and work orders
Respond promptly to tenant service requests
Supervise work completed by outside vendors and contractors
Proactively inspect the property's interior and exterior
Maintain inventory of maintenance tools, parts, and supplies
Support other engineers with daily tasks and inspections
Participate in emergency response procedures and safety training
Ensure compliance with company policies and safety standards
Requirements for the 3rd Shift Building Engineer:
Minimum 5 years of experience in building operations or maintenance
Knowledge of mechanical, plumbing, electrical, and life safety systems
Proficiency in CMMS, Microsoft Office, and basic computer applications
Strong understanding of safety regulations and maintenance best practices
Ability to troubleshoot and repair building equipment
Excellent communication and customer service skills
High-rise or Class A commercial building experience is a plus
HVAC technical training and EPA refrigeration certification preferred
Valid driver's license required
Physical ability to lift/move heavy objects and perform various tasks
Strong attendance record and punctuality
